There were no winners in Saturday's big Powerball drawing - but one North Carolinian came awfully close.

One Powerball ticket sold in Union County matched all five regular numbers but missed the Powerball number.

Don't feel too bad for that person - they still won $1 million with the ticket they bought at Sam's Mart on N.C. 74 East in Indian Trail, NC.

Four other North Carolina-based tickets yielded substantial prizes, too.

Three people won $200,000. They bought their tickets at:

  • Alco, N.C. 52 North, Albemarle (Stanly County)
  • Citistop, Patton Avenue, Asheville (Buncombe County)
  • East Havelock Fuel Market, East Main Street, Havelock (Craven County)

Another person won $50,000 with a ticket bought at Sheetz on Glenn Center Drive in Kernersville (Forsyth County).

Because no one matched all six numbers, the jackpot for Wednesday's drawing has swollen to about $650 million. If won, it would be the second-largest Powerball jackpot ever awarded.

The odds of winning the jackpot are 1 in 292 million. Four times North Carolina players have had jackpot luck, winning $74.5 million to $188 million.
